来源: De La Salle University - Institute of Biomedical Engineering and Health Technologies (DLSU-IBEHT)
描述
Research initiatives focused on AI-driven and robotic-assisted physical rehabilitation designed to improve the recovery speed and monitoring of patients undergoing physical therapy.

来源: NeuroTech: Neurorobotics Technology Center (DLSU-IBEHT)
描述
A neurorehabilitation program for stroke recovery that combines Virtual Reality (VR) environments with neurofeedback to enhance motor function and neural plasticity during rehabilitation.
